Best time to go to Dutch Antilles

The best time to visit Dutch Antilles depends on your weather preferences. The hottest average temperature around Dutch Antilles is in September, when weather is mostly sunny and rainfall is light rain. The coolest average temperature around Dutch Antilles is in February when weather is mostly sunny and rainfall is no rain.

A green and white colonial-style building with ornate balconies and shutters.

Aruba Town Hall

8.6/10 (1,766 reviews)
Once a residence for a well-to-do local family, this impeccably restored landmark mansion now serves as a government building hosting civil wedding services.

When is the best time of year to holiday in Dutch Antilles?
If you love the buzz of peak season, head to Dutch Antilles in February, March and April. Travelling during the quieter months of June, July and December will help you avoid the crowds. To get an idea of the type of weather to expect, the average temperature during the day in January, the coolest month in Dutch Antilles, is 26ºC. The warmest period here is August, when temperatures hit an average of 28ºC.
